BESCK104C VTU Notes: Intro to E&C 2022 Scheme

Introduction to Electronics & Communication

BESCK104C

2022 Scheme

Module 1 : Power Supplies & Amplifiers

Power Supplies –Block diagram, Half-wave rectifier, Full-waverectifiers and filters, Voltage regulators, Output resistanceand voltage regulation, Voltage multipliers.
Amplifiers – Types of amplifiers, Gain, Input and output resistance, Frequency response, Bandwidth, Phase shift, Negativefeedback, multi-stage amplifiers (Text 1)

Module 2 : Oscillators & Operational amplifiers

Oscillators – Barkhausen criterion, sinusoidal and non-sinusoidal oscillators, Ladder network oscillator, Wein bridge oscillator, Multivibrators, Single-stage astable oscillator, Crystal controlled oscillators (Only Concepts, working, and waveforms. No mathematical derivations)
Operational amplifiers -Operational amplifier parameters, Operational amplifier characteristics, Operational amplifier configurations, Operational amplifier circuits.

Module 3 : Boolean Algebra and Logic Circuits & Combinational logic

Boolean Algebra and Logic Circuits: Binary numbers, Number Base Conversion, octal & Hexa Decimal Numbers, Complements, Basic definitions, Axiomatic Definition of Boolean Algebra, Basic Theorems and Properties of Boolean Algebra, Boolean Functions, Canonical and Standard Forms, Other Logic Operations, Digital Logic Gates
Combinational logic: Introduction, Design procedure, Adders- Half adder, Full adder

Module 4 : Embedded Systems & Sensors and Interfacing

Embedded Systems – Definition, Embedded systems vs general computing systems, Classification of Embedded Systems, Major application areas of Embedded Systems, Elements of an Embedded System, Core of the Embedded System, Microprocessor vs Microcontroller, RISC vs CISC
Sensors and Interfacing – Instrumentation and control systems, Transducers, Sensors, Actuators, LED, 7-Segment LED Display

Module 5 : Analog Communication Schemes & Digital Modulation Schemes

Analog Communication Schemes – Modern communication system scheme, Information source, andinput transducer, Transmitter, Channel or Medium – Hardwired and Soft wired, Noise, Receiver, Multiplexing, Types of communication systems.Types of modulation (only concepts) – AM , FM, Concept of Radio wave propagation (Ground, space, sky)
Digital Modulation Schemes: Advantages of digital communication over analog communication, ASK, FSK, PSK, Radio signal transmission Multiple access techniques.
